DST ends in Argentina

Last midnight Daylight Saving Time ended in Argentina. DST will resume on midnight between Sat October 4th an October 5th 2008.

Difference now with some timezones are:

CET: -4 hrs
EST: +1 hrs
PST: +4 hrs

Dance of Summer Time

The weeks of confusion start again for travellers and those who interact a lot online. What time is it there? What the difference is today on hours may be different next week.

Here is a summary of some DST times (Daylight Savings) vovering most viewers.

-The US switched last weekend (March 9th) setting the clocks one hour ahead.
-Argentina has currently DST which will end (Southern Hemisphere) March 16th. (Clock goes back one hour)
-Most of Europe will go to DST on March 26th. (Also ahead one hour)
-Australia ends DST on March 30th or April 6th depending in which territory u live.
